Summary


On August 13, 2022, Bloomington Fire Department responded to a fire incident at 2821 Richard Rd, Bloomington, IL 61704, a 1-or-2 family dwelling.

The alarm was received at 12:20 PM, 9 suppression, 2 EMS, and 1 other personnel arrived at 12:26 PM, and the last unit was cleared at 12:50 PM. The time to arrive was 6 minutes and the total incident time was 30 minutes.

The following action was taken during the incident: extinguish.
